![]() ![]() It is a software tool that allows users to disassemble, decompile, and debug binary files, making it easier to understand how a program works and identify potential vulnerabilities. The tool provides a user-friendly interface that makes it easy to navigate and analyze binary files. It includes a wide range of code-splitting features, including graph-based visualization tools that allow users to understand the control flow of a program. In addition, it includes a decompiler that converts assembly code back into a high-level programming language, making it easier to understand the program’s behavior. ![]() Vector 35 Binary Ninja also includes a wide range of debugging features, including hardware debugger support and real-time code editing, allowing users to make changes to code in real time. In addition, it offers a plugin system that allows users to extend the functionality of the platform and customize it according to their specific needs.Īll in all, Vector 35 Binary Ninja is a powerful binary code analysis tool that offers a wide range of features for code splitting, decompilation and debugging.
